Output 8931ce8423f52e7f2f76911195d271b8b1517aec51c130f988c6e27d5152b65c:1

value
42921741
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 521d00750ac93cd4975185d1e65b0ab5494cca80 OP_EQUALVERIFY OP_CHECKSIG
address
18VB9oxBWxN8JwmgswPyvpU8SJTrKtAjRx
transaction
8931ce8423f52e7f2f76911195d271b8b1517aec51c130f988c6e27d5152b65c
spent
true